Rogers Close, Wolverhampton house prices
Across Rogers Close, Wolverhampton, the middle of the market sits at £115,525, drawn from every recorded sale since 1995. Over the past decade prices are +64% in cash — but +17% once inflation is stripped out.

Rogers Close, Wolverhampton house prices — your questions
What is the average house price in Rogers Close, Wolverhampton?
Half of homes sold in Rogers Close, Wolverhampton went for more than £115,525 and half for less, across 24 sales.
What is the price range of homes sold in Rogers Close, Wolverhampton?
Recorded sales in Rogers Close, Wolverhampton range from £38,000 to £210,000. The range includes flats and large detached homes alike.
Have house prices in Rogers Close, Wolverhampton risen?
Over the past decade prices in Rogers Close, Wolverhampton are +64% in cash terms but +17% once adjusted for inflation using ONS CPIH — the gap between the two is the real story.
How much is a house per square metre in Rogers Close, Wolverhampton?
In Rogers Close, Wolverhampton the median price is £1,739 per square metre, from 18 sales matched to an EPC floor-area record.
